Army & Air Force Exchange Service Welcomes New Commander for Europe, Southwest Asia, Africa

Army & Air Force Exchange Service Welcomes New Commander for Europe, Southwest Asia, Africa

By MSG Caleb Barrieau / August 12, 2024 /

SEMBACH, Germany – The Army & Air Force Exchange Service recently welcomed Army Col. Everett “Bud” Lacroix as the commander of its Europe/Southwest Asia/Africa region. As the region’s commander, Lacroix is responsible for about 4,300 associates in more than 25 countries across three continents and 1,400 facilities, which support half a million customers.
